How To Fix /SCMTMS/MC_CON_CACHE065 - Schedule departure connections


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/SCMTMS/MC_CON_CACHE -

  • Message number: 065

  • Message text: Schedule departure connections

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message /SCMTMS/MC_CON_CACHE065 - Schedule departure connections ?

    The SAP error message /SCMTMS/MC_CON_CACHE065 typically relates to issues with scheduling departure connections in the SAP Transportation Management System (TM). This error can occur when there are problems with the configuration or data related to transportation connections, such as missing or incorrect data in the connection cache.

    Cause:

    1. Missing or Incomplete Data: The error may arise if there are missing or incomplete entries in the connection data, such as routes, transportation lanes, or scheduling information.
    2. Cache Issues: The connection cache may not be updated or may contain outdated information, leading to inconsistencies when trying to schedule departures.
    3. Configuration Errors: Incorrect configuration settings in the transportation management system can also lead to this error.
    4. Master Data Issues: Problems with master data, such as transportation lanes, vehicles, or resources, can trigger this error.

    Solution:

    1. Check Connection Data: Verify that all necessary connection data is complete and accurate. Ensure that routes, transportation lanes, and scheduling information are correctly defined.
    2. Update Connection Cache: Refresh or regenerate the connection cache. This can often be done through transaction codes or specific functions in the SAP TM system.
    3. Review Configuration Settings: Check the configuration settings in the SAP TM system to ensure they are set up correctly for scheduling departures.
    4. Validate Master Data: Ensure that all relevant master data is correctly maintained and up to date. This includes checking transportation lanes, vehicles, and other related data.
    5. Consult SAP Notes: Look for any relevant SAP Notes or documentation that may address this specific error. SAP frequently updates its knowledge base with solutions for known issues.
    6. Debugging: If the issue persists, consider debugging the process to identify the exact point of failure. This may require technical expertise in SAP ABAP or TM configuration.
